讲解|什么是区块链技术?

综合作者 / 花爷 / 2025-03-22 23:09
"
      

  

  

  

  ?电力部nic和Information Technology (MeitY)推出了“Vishvasya-Blockchain Technology Stack”,以提供区块链即服务(BaaS),其地理分布式基础设施旨在支持各种许可ned blockchain-based的应用程序。

  ?技术堆栈托管在布巴内斯瓦尔、浦那和海得拉巴NIC数据中心的地理分布式基础设施上。

  ?为了创建可信的数字平台,政府启动了国家区块链框架,以促进研究和应用开发;促进向市民提供最先进、透明、安全和可信赖的数字服务。

  ?国家区块链框架将在为各种以公民为中心的应用程序实现安全、信任和透明度方面发挥重要作用。

  ?该部还推出了nbflite -轻量级区块链平台,Praamaanik和国家区块链门户。

  什么是区块链技术?

  ?区块链是一种创新的分布式账本技术,于2009年首次引入加密货币比特币的设计和开发。

  ?分布式账本技术是一种记录区块交易的数字系统,其中区块同时记录在多个地方。分布式账本的数据被复制到多个节点,所有节点都保持相同的数据。

  ?分布式账本技术是一个总称,用于描述存储、分发和促进用户之间价值交换的技术,无论是私下还是公开。区块链是分布式账本技术的一种。

  ?在区块链技术中,当交易发生时,它会广播到网络上的所有计算机。一组新的交易(称为块)通过商定的共识机制进行身份验证,然后将经过验证的交易块添加到先前的块链中。每个区块都与前一个区块相关联,这使得双重支出变得困难,因为它将涉及更改每个后续区块。

  ?区块链实现了一层信任,消除了第三方验证交易的需要。

  ?区块链技术是各种技术的融合,如分布式系统、密码学等。

  ?每个块包含交易的详细信息,前一个块的哈希值,时间戳等。

  ?攻击者很难在大多数点修改存储的详细信息。因此,与集中式系统相比,区块链提供了更好的安全性。

  ?通过网络执行的数据和交易通过点对点网络以分散的方式存储在分类账中。交易通过跨区块链网络节点的共识(共识协议)进行验证和验证。

  ?区块链可以用于许可和非许可模型。这些模型在教育、治理、金融和银行、医疗保健、物流、网络安全、媒体、法律、电力部门等各个领域都有应用。

  ?在全球和国家范围内,正在努力实现基于区块链的应用程序。许多国家已经认识到区块链技术的潜力,并试图成为全球的先驱。

  区块链的主要特点:

  i)去中心化:网络是去中心化的。一组节点维护网络,使其分散。由于系统不需要任何管理机构,用户可以直接从web访问它并在那里存储资产。

  ii)不变性:不变性是指不能改变或改变的东西。它确保了该技术将保持不变,因为它是一个永久的、不可改变的网络。由于它是一个分布式系统,系统上的每个节点都有一份数字账本的副本。当交易被添加时,每个节点都需要检查其有效性。如果大多数人认为它是有效的,那么它就会被添加到分类账中。这提高了透明度,并使其能够防止腐败。没有大多数节点的同意,任何人都不能向分类帐中添加任何交易块。一旦交易区块被添加到分类帐中,就没有人可以更改它。因此,网络上的任何用户都无法编辑、删除或更新它。

  iii)增强的安全性:由于它摆脱了对中央权威的需求,没有人可以为了自己的利益而简单地改变网络的任何特征。使用加密确保了系统的另一层安全性。区块链上的每个信息都是加密散列的。因此,更改或试图篡改数据意味着更改所有哈希id。如果有人想破坏网络,他/她将不得不更改存储在网络中每个节点上的所有数据。可能有成千上万的人,每个人都有相同的账本副本。

  iv)分布式账本:公共账本将提供有关交易和参与节点的所有信息。很多人都能看到账簿上到底发生了什么。网络上的分类账由系统上的所有其他用户维护。分布式账本对任何可疑活动或篡改的反应都很好。节点充当分类账的验证者。如果用户想要添加一个新的区块,其他人必须验证交易,然后给出绿色信号。为了使区块链功能发挥作用,每个活动节点都必须维护分类账并参与验证。

  v)共识:由于共识算法,每个区块链都成功了。每个区块链都有一个共识来帮助网络进行任何交易。简而言之,共识是网络上活动的节点组的决策过程。在这里,节点可以很快地、相对更快地达成协议。当数百万个节点验证交易时,共识对于系统顺利运行是绝对必要的。节点之间可能互不信任,但它们可以信任运行在其核心的算法。

  相关文章

分享到
声明:本文为用户投稿或编译自英文资料,不代表本站观点和立场,转载时请务必注明文章作者和来源,不尊重原创的行为将受到本站的追责;转载稿件或作者投稿可能会经编辑修改或者补充,有异议可投诉至本站。

热文导读